Transaction 516436ee05d7f130cdaed71c766110a70c02c2cec66a3267a9fa07fc627e2bbc

1 Input
2 Outputs
  • 516436ee05d7f130cdaed71c766110a70c02c2cec66a3267a9fa07fc627e2bbc:0
  • value  373170
    address  1HXpg8D9AMGFVZ9FEU2tkZYvAZ8xBhVudo
  • 516436ee05d7f130cdaed71c766110a70c02c2cec66a3267a9fa07fc627e2bbc:1
  • value  9280
    address  3FsTe4SVeQMCEPaLKLMpoPaxAFsJsspayG